Basic Home Infusion is hiring for a Travel Home Infusion Nurse. This role involves providing high-quality, patient-centered care to individuals receiving intrathecal pain or spasticity management therapy in the comfort of their homes, or in a clinic setting.
You will have the ability to maintain your own schedule while traveling throughout the state of California. This can be a part-time or full-time position that operates Monday-Friday.
Key Responsibilities
Administer and manage intrathecal pump therapy for patients with chronic pain or spasticity.
Perform pump refills, reprogramming, and troubleshooting in coordination with prescribing providers.
Educate patients and caregivers on medication regimens, pump function, and signs of adverse reactions or infection.
Collaborate with physicians, pharmacists, and other healthcare team members to ensure continuity and quality of care.
Document all care activities, assessments, and communications accurately and in a timely manner in electronic medical records.
